> On Fri, Apr 10, 2009 at 1:14 AM, Rajan Batra <rajan.batra@xxxxxxxxx> wrote:
>> Hello,
>>   i used today's git bluez head code for headset gateway. i am able
>> to dial the number. receive the call.
>> but the voice stream is not starting. i have connected headphone to my
>> bluez linux host.
>> i am not able to hear or pass my voice to  other side.
>>
>> do i have to do some setting in PA ?.  or any extra settings.
> Did you use the latest version of PA?
>
>>
>> i do following steps :
>>
>> 1)   dbus-send --system --type=method_call --print-reply
>> --dest=org.bluez /org/bluez/32112/hci0/dev_00_24_04_46_4E_FA
>> org.bluez.HeadsetGateway.Connect
>>
>>
>> 2)  dbus-send --system --type=method_call --print-reply
>> --dest=org.bluez /org/bluez/32112/hci0/dev_00_24_04_46_4E_FA
>> org.bluez.HeadsetGateway.Call string:<number>
>>
>> i changed macro in gateway.c
>>     #define AG_PLACE_CALL "ATD%s\r"
>> to
>>     #define AG_PLACE_CALL "ATD%s;\r"
>>
>>  without semicolon, phone wasnt dialing the number.
>>
> According to HFP spec there should not be semicolon, this might be an
> interoperability issue.
